  • Double Braced Tripod Brace: Sturdy double braced tripod legs give you a firm foundation for energetic playing.
  • Adjustable Strap: The strap can be adjusted to different sized djembes for additional stability during a performance.
  • Fully Adjustable: Achieve your ideal set up with complete height and Tilting adjustability for your djembe. Play at the perfect height for your taste. (Ranges from 27" - 40")
  • Rubber Padded Hooks: These hooks secure your djembe in place during even the most intense performances without any risk of damage to the drum.

The product does not come with building instructions. Use the allen wrench to remove the bolt, attach the djembe bracket and then replace the bolt. I agree with other reviews, I am small and the stand is too tall to sit with, but since I stand when playing my djembe, it is a non-issue for me. It is very sturdy and was $100 less expensive than others I found online. It is super heavy, I only use it when performing as it is too combersome to portage. I also have not quite figured out how to break it down to travel easily. My band plays often so it will get plenty of use.
